First, let’s talk about its configuration. The LS108GP boasts a full Gigabit setup with 8 PoE+ ports, each capable of delivering up to 30W of power. With a total PoE power budget of 65W and a switching capacity of up to 16 Gbps, I find this switch to be more than sufficient for powering multiple devices simultaneously. Whether I’m connecting IP cameras, wireless access points, or VoIP phones, the LS108GP has consistently provided the necessary power and speed without any hiccups.

One of the standout features that I appreciate is the Extended PoE Transmission capability. With the Extend Mode activated, I can transmit power over Ethernet distances of up to 820 feet. This is especially advantageous for surveillance camera setups in larger areas where running additional power lines can be cumbersome and costly. Knowing that I can deploy cameras or other devices far from the switch without worrying about power loss gives me a great deal of flexibility in my installations.

The PoE Auto Recovery feature is another significant advantage. It automatically reboots any unresponsive PoE-powered devices, which saves me a lot of time and hassle. Instead of having to physically check each device, I can simply let the switch handle the reboots. This feature has proven invaluable in maintaining seamless operation, especially in environments where uptime is critical.

Buying Guide for an 8 Port GBE Switch

Understanding My Needs

When I started looking for an 8 port GBE switch, I first assessed my networking needs. I considered how many devices I wanted to connect, including computers, printers, and smart home devices. It was essential for me to ensure that the switch could handle my current and future requirements without the need for upgrades.

Speed and Performance

I realized that the speed of the switch is crucial for my network performance. An 8 port GBE switch typically supports gigabit speeds, which are essential for tasks like streaming, gaming, and transferring large files. I made sure to choose a switch that could provide fast and reliable connections for all my devices.

Managed vs. Unmanaged Switches

I had to decide between a managed and unmanaged switch. An unmanaged switch was more straightforward and easy to set up, which was ideal for my home network. However, if I were to manage a more complex network in the future, I would consider a managed switch for its additional features like traffic control and VLAN support.

Port Configuration and Flexibility

The configuration of the ports was another critical factor. I wanted to ensure that I had enough ports for my current devices, along with some room for expansion. An 8 port switch provided me with the flexibility to connect multiple devices without running out of ports.

Power over Ethernet (PoE) Capability

As I explored options, I considered whether I needed Power over Ethernet (PoE) capability. If I were to use devices like IP cameras or VoIP phones that require power through the Ethernet cable, a switch with PoE would save me from needing additional power sources.

Build Quality and Design

I also paid attention to the build quality and design of the switch. A robust, well-ventilated design would ensure longevity and prevent overheating. I appreciated models that could be mounted on a wall or placed on a desk without taking up too much space.

Price and Warranty

Budget considerations played a significant role in my decision-making process. I wanted to find an 8 port GBE switch that offered good value for money. Additionally, I looked for a warranty that provided peace of mind, ensuring that I was covered in case of any defects or issues.

Customer Reviews and Support

Reading customer reviews helped me gauge the performance and reliability of different models. I paid attention to feedback regarding ease of use, setup, and customer support. Knowing that I could access help if needed was an important factor for me.
